COSRX Alpha-Arbutin 2% Discolora...
Pros
- ✓Three complementary melanin-inhibiting actives (alpha-arbutin, tranexamic acid, niacinamide) target PIH via distinct pathways for broader, more reliable brightening
- ✓Fragrance-free and lightweight — absorbs quickly with no reported pilling, tackiness, or irritation even on sensitive and acne-prone skin
- ✓Ferulic acid and glutathione add antioxidant synergy, improve formula stability, and support scar healing acceleration
- ✓Layers well under moisturiser and SPF without disrupting other actives in a routine
Cons
- ✗Results are gradual — most users need 6–12 weeks of daily use; not suited to those expecting rapid visible change
- ✗No INCI list provided for this listing, making exact niacinamide percentage and full comedogenicity/safety assessment impossible
- ✗Miscategorised as a vitamin C serum — contains no L-ascorbic acid, MAP, or ethyl ascorbic acid; shoppers expecting classic vitamin C benefits will be misled
- ✗Alpha-arbutin can slowly hydrolyse to hydroquinone under UV exposure, making daily broad-spectrum SPF non-negotiable, not optional

Garnier Targeted Anti Dark Spot ...
Pros
- ✓Consistent user reports of skin brightening and dark spot reduction within 2–4 weeks
- ✓Lightweight, fast-absorbing texture that layers well under moisturiser and makeup
- ✓Stabilised Vitamin C derivative is shelf-stable and less irritating than L-ascorbic acid — suitable for daily use
- ✓Complementary actives (Niacinamide ~4%, Salicylic Acid) add barrier support, pore refinement and gentle exfoliation
Cons
- ✗'10% Vitamin C of natural origin' is a derivative, not L-ascorbic acid — reduced potency for collagen stimulation and antioxidant depth
- ✗Cosmetic shimmer reported by some users — can mask rather than correct dullness
- ✗Results are maintenance-dependent and do not persist after discontinuation
- ✗Some users note slow skin absorption, which may complicate multi-step routines
